Spot the Letter: Train Your Eyes with This Fun Worksheet Game

Faces light up as kids search hidden letters. Teachers and parents seek quick screen free activities. This game fits busy days and short attention spans.

Spot the Letter: Train Your Eyes with This Fun Worksheet Game is a printable search sheet. Kids circle target letters among similar shapes. It trains visual discrimination and steady focus.

Why this activity builds core skills

Studies indicate pattern searches strengthen scanning and letter recognition. Learners compare forms and ignore distractions. Research shows these drills support early reading readiness.

Simple routine for home or class

Print pages and choose a focus letter. Guide children to scan top to bottom. Add small rewards for accuracy and calm effort.

Quick reminder: Find hidden letters to sharpen observation and control.

Q: What ages work best for this game?

A: Children from preschool through early elementary gain most benefit. Simpler sheets help beginners; denser pages challenge older kids.

Q: How often can you play without boredom?

A: Use it three to four times per week. Rotate themes and letters to keep every round fresh.
